2. Function and Operating Principle

This electrical component participates in engine monitoring or control by detecting a condition, changing an electrical state, or actuating a compatible mechanism. Signal range, connector, thread, calibration, voltage, and software interpretation must match the system.

A sensing element or electromagnetic coil converts a physical or electrical input into a signal or controlled movement. The engine controller or monitoring circuit uses that response according to the configured logic.

4. Typical Signs That Inspection May Be Required

ObservationPossible significance
Implausible or intermittent readingsMay involve the component, wiring, connector, reference supply, or actual engine condition.
Open- or short-circuit faultRequires circuit testing before component replacement.
Failure to actuateMay be caused by power supply, control command, mechanical sticking, or coil condition.
Repeated alarm after replacementCan indicate incorrect calibration, installation, or an unresolved system fault.

These observations are inspection triggers rather than a confirmed diagnosis. Evaluate the complete engine system and follow the applicable manufacturer service information.

5. Inspection and Replacement Guidance

  • Retrieve fault information before disconnecting the component.
  • Inspect power, ground, wiring, terminals, seals, and connector locks.
  • Compare readings with an independent approved measurement where practical.
  • Confirm electrical specification, thread or mounting, and engine configuration.
